无论是后端程序员还是前端程序员,一定避免不了和Linux系统打交道。可能是自己在学习的时候搭建虚拟机环境,也可能是在公司测试环境进行服务的维护,甚至可能去线上服务器进行生产问题的排查。这就要求我们要熟练使用Linux命令行,相关的常用命令很可能不经常使用就忘了,这里我收集了一些常用命令以便需要时查看,欢迎作补充。(这里的提到操作都默认以CentOS系统为基础)如果你还没有安装Linux虚拟机,可以参考这篇文章:开发攻城狮必备的Linux虚拟机搭建指南 1.ls命令通过ls命令不仅可以查看linux文件夹包含的文件,而且可以查看文件权限(包括目录、文件夹、文件权限)查看目录信息等等。常用参数搭
windows上GitBash支持常用命令gcctreezipwgetcmakeninja前言GitBash基于MinGW64,提供了win32下的linux命令环境,如ls、cat、tar等。但是GitBash还是缺少一些命令,如gcc、make、tree、zip、wget、cmake、ninja等1.GitBash支持其他命令的原理原理与linux下命令类似,GitBash根目录下有usr/bin、mingw64/bin的二进制程序目录。可以将命令直接放到这些目录中即可支持。还有一种方式是通过环境变量支持,GitBash的环境变量配置文件位于根目录的etc/profile.d/env.sh
索引管理1新建索引curl-XPUThttp://10.42.172.35:9200/index012读写权限curl-XPUT-d'{"blocks.read":false}'http://10.42.172.35:9200/index01/_settings3查看索引单个curl-XGEThttp://10.42.172.35:9200/index01/_settings多个curl-XGEThttp://10.42.172.35:9200/index01,blog/_settings4删除索引curl-XDELETEhttp://10.42.172.35:9200/index025打开关
例如,这是我的函数:function!Test()python当我:callTest()时,我看到的是“^@^@”。为什么会发生这种情况以及如何使用原点'\n'? 最佳答案 两件事:Vim在内部将null字节(即CTRL-@)存储为==CTRL-J出于实现原因(文本存储为C字符串,以null结尾)。另外,append()函数仅在将文本行的List作为第二个参数传递时插入多行。单个字符串将作为一行插入,并且(由于翻译),换行符将显示为CTRL-@。.因此,您需要通过构建Python列表或使用split()来传递一个列表。将单个字符串转
小熊学Java网站:https://javaxiaobear.gitee.io/,每周持续更新干货,建议收藏!1、帮助类启动命令启动docker:systemctlstartdocker停止docker:systemctlstopdocker重启docker:systemctlrestartdocker查看docker状态:systemctlstatusdocker开机启动:systemctlenabledocker查看docker概要信息:dockerinfo查看docker总体帮助文档:docker--help查看docker命令帮助文档:docker具体命令--help2、镜像命令1、列
一、Git的概述Git是一个分布式版本控制工具,通常用来对软件开发过程中的源代码文件进行管理。Git会跟踪我们对文件所做的更改,因此我们可以记录已完成的工作,并且可以在需要时恢复到特定或以前的版本。Git还使多人协作变得更加容易,允许将多个人的更改全部合并到一个源中。二、Git的常用命令命令名称作用gitconfig--globaluser.name用户名设置用户签名gitconfig--globaluser.email邮箱设置用户签名gitinit初始化本地库gitstatus查看本地库状态gitadd文件名添加到暂存区gitcommit-m“日志信息”文件名提交到本地库gitreflog查
我在MountainLion中使用MacVim我已经安装了spf13Vim发行版,但是当我输入:setft=pythonMacVim突然崩溃所以我想卸载它并尝试Janus。我已经在终端中输入curlhttps://j.mp/spf13-vim3-L>spf13-vim.sh&&shspf13-vim.sh安装了它。我怎样才能做到这一点?非常感谢! 最佳答案 我只是用了这个:sh.spf13-vim-3/uninstall.sh 关于python-如何卸载spf13Vim发行版?,我们在S
Docker批量清理删除镜像和容器常用命令1、清除超过创建时间超过36小时的镜像dockerimageprune-a--filter"until=36h"2、清除掉所有停掉的容器,但36小时内创建的除外dockercontainerprune--filter"until=36h"3、除lable=keep外的volume外都清理掉(没有引用的volume)dockervolumeprune--filter"label!=keep"4、清理everything:images,containers,networks一次性清理操作dockersystemprune5、删除所有没有运行容器的镜像doc
我一直在尝试在macOSX10.6上编译支持python2.7的vim7.3。Vim本身编译得很好,但嵌入式python就没那么好了。我采取的步骤:hgclonehttps:/vim.googlecode.com/hg/vimcdvim/src./configure--without-x--disable-gui--disable-darwin\--enable-pythoninterp--with-features=hugemakemakeinstall这给了我一个工作的vim但没有python。auto/config.log表示存在文件错误:configure:5387:che
14.config14.1查看config命令作用gitconfig--local-l查看仓库级别git配置信息gitconfig--global-l查看全局级别git配置信息gitconfig--system-l查看系统级别git配置信息gitconfig-l查看所有级别配置信息gitconfig--local--list--show-origingitconfig--local-l--show-origin查看仓库级别git配置信息,并打印配置文件本地路径最高优先级gitconfig--global--list--show-origingitconfig--global-l--show-o